Note: this calculator … Web2 Primes Numbers De nition 2.1 A number is prime is it is greater than 1, and its only divisors are itself and 1. A number is called composite if it is greater than 1 and is the product of two numbers greater than 1. Thus, the positive numbers are divided into three mutually exclusive classes. The prime numbers, the composite numbers, and the ...

WebA sphenic number has Ω(n) = 3 and is square-free (so it is the product of 3 distinct primes). The first: 30, 42, 66, 70, 78, 102, 105, 110, 114, 130, 138, 154 ... 113: 114: 2·3·19 115: 5·23 116: 2 2 ·29 117: 3 2 ·13 118: 2·59 119: 7·17 120: 2 3 ·3·5 121 − 140 121: 11 2: 122: ... WebApr 5, 2024 · We can count the prime numbers. After counting, we get the prime numbers is 4. Also, by counting, we get the number of natural numbers from 102 to 113 as 12. The … WebThere are 4 prime numbers from 102 to 113. They are 103, 107, 109, 113. The fraction of prime numbers is 4 / 12 or 1 / 3, which shows what part of natural numbers from 102 to …
